Super fun place with a great atmosphere and large portions. I recommend coming for breakfast and enjoying one of their massive omelettes. They don’t have dedicated parking, so prepare to look for a spot on the street and feed the meter. It’s worth the venture.

Nice spot for brunch. Large diner like menu with cocktails to boot! Large inside and outdoor seating. Service is good and keeps up with the crowd. COOP burger was great as well as the French toast and tostada breakfast.

This is a perfect spot for breakfast! the parking could be challenging so I recommend visiting on an early morning. The dessert display is phenomenal and very temping. I gave into that temptation and ordered a lemon bar which was delicious. The Chilaquiles are a must - we ordered both red and green.
